FDA cracks down on Mumbai eateries
Updated: October 11, 2018 17:27 pm
THE Maharashtra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has issued stop business notices to 115 food establishments in Mumbai that deliver food through e-commerce portals and online aggregators, after finding they violated norms under the Food Safety and Standards Act, 2006.
